Asymptotic estimates on the Erd\H{o}s-Straus conjecture

General Mathematics 2016-09-02 v2

Abstract

In this paper analyzes \textit{The Erd\H{o}s-Straus conjecture} asserts that ff(n)(n) >> 0 for every nn \geq 2, where f(n)f(n) indicates the number of solutions to the Diophantine Equation 4n=1n1+1n2+1n3\frac{4}{n}=\frac{1}{n_1}+\frac{1}{n_2}+\frac{1}{n_3}. We show that there exists a function G(p)G(p) to be a boundary asymptotic of pNfI(p)\sum_{p\leq{N}}f_{I}(p), which will have an associated error. We analyze the case when n is a prime number, this was separately developed by Terence Tao [8] and Jia [1], [2].
